Witryna27 lip 2024 · The use of AIT in HIV-positive patients has been restricted because of the immunotherapy’s potential effects on the activation of infected CD4+ cells. To date, only a few descriptions of clinical cases and one cohort study of 13 patients with a control group are available in the literature.
